Sewage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, contained leak Yes No DIY can be effective for small, contained leaks. But, if the leak is large or in a critical area, it’s best to call a professional.
Major flood or sewage backup No Yes Major floods or sewage backups need spec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.
Unknown source of water damage No Yes If you’re unsure about the source of the water damage, it’s best to call a professional to assess the situation and develop a plan to prevent further damage.
Water damage in a critical area (e.g., electrical room) No Yes Water damage in critical areas needs specialized expertise and equipment to handle safely and effectively.
Large amount of standing water No Yes Large amounts of standing water need spec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ost in Emerson, GA

The cost of sewage water extraction in Emerson, GA,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Prices can range from $500 to $2,500 or more depending on the extent of the damage and the equipment needed to extract the sewage water. Here are some estimated costs for different aspects of sewage water extraction: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Equipment setup and preparation $500-$1,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Extraction and removal $1,000-$2,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, amount of sewage water
Drying and dehumidification $500-$1,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, amount of moisture
Restoration and reconstruction $1,000-$5,000 Size of affected area, type of materials needed, complexity of repairs
